Peter Paul Rubens' magnificent "Adoration of the Magi" (1633-1634) is a vibrant celebration of the Epiphany, where divine revelation intersects with human wonder. This sublime painting, exemplifying the artist's mastery of Baroque style, transports us to the sacred moment when the Magi worshipped the newborn King.
Rubens' composition draws us into the dynamic scene, as the three Magi, representing the Gentiles, approach the Holy Family. The Virgin Mary, serene and contemplative, cradles the infant Jesus, while St. Joseph looks on with paternal love. The Christ child, radiant and curious, reaches out to the Magi, symbolizing the universal call to worship.
The Magi, dignified and reverent, offer their gifts, signifying the recognition of Jesus as King, Priest, and Sacrificial Lamb. Rubens' masterful use of chiaroscuro creates a sense of depth, drawing our gaze to the central figures. The surrounding attendants and horses add a sense of movement, emphasizing the significance of this moment.
